How fast do you start making money in real estate?

As a new real estate agent, you can make money in three to six months. Tait Militana, a writer at Realtyna, says you should be making consistent money after your first year and it takes around 18 months to be able to live from real estate alone.

Is it hard starting out as a real estate agent?

Industry analysts estimate that somewhere between 75% and 90% of all real estate agents fail within the first five years of starting their real estate career. And everyone agrees that the first year is the hardest.

Does real estate take a lot of math?

The Good News: It's Not Rocket Science! The type of math encountered on the California Real Estate Exam primarily involves basic arithmetic and some simple algebra, including the ability to work with fractions, decimals, and percentages.

Why real estate creates 90% of millionaires?

Principle pay down is a benefit enjoyed by real estate investors to build their net worth. As you pay down your mortgage (which is OPM) with interest, with each payment you pay back some principle and come closer and closer to owning the property free and clear. This is allowing you to build equity and wealth.

Why is the first year of real estate the hardest?

One of the hardest parts of becoming a real estate agent is realizing that you only get paid when you make a sale… And it may be months before you make your first sale. Once you get your business set up the skys the limit, but in the meantime, say goodbye to that comfy twice-a-month paycheck.

What is a cap rate in real estate?

Calculated by dividing a property's net operating income by its asset value, the cap rate is an assessment of the yield of a property over one year. For example, a property worth $14 million generating $600,000 of NOI would have a cap rate of 4.3%.

How long does it take to study real estate in America?

On average, it takes four to six months to complete your required real estate courses and pass the licensing exam.
